Winter storm moves into Ontario, Quebec after causing traffic chaos in the Prairies

December 18, 2025

Blizzard conditions continue across Saskatchewan and Manitoba today.

Environment Canada says the winter storm system is pushing through the southern parts of the two Prairie provinces, where blowing snow and gusty winds will begin to taper off later today.
